Ancient Hunting Mastery: How Five Poisoned Arrows Reveal Sophisticated Prehistoric Tactics

Archaeological discoveries often provide a window into the ingenuity of our ancestors, and the recent finding of five poisoned arrows is no exception. These artifacts, dating back thousands of years, offer a fascinating look into the sophisticated hunting tactics used by prehistoric communities. While we often think of ancient hunters as relying solely on brute force, these arrows prove that they had a deep understanding of chemistry and biology. By coating their arrowheads in lethal toxins derived from plants or insects, they were able to take down large prey with minimal physical risk.

The use of poison was a strategic choice. It allowed hunters to track an animal after a single successful strike, waiting for the toxin to take effect rather than engaging in a dangerous, prolonged struggle. Researchers analyzing the residues on these five specific arrows have identified complex mixtures that suggest a highly developed knowledge of the local flora. This wasn't just survival; it was a refined craft passed down through generations. The arrows themselves are masterpieces of ancient engineering, featuring aerodynamic shapes and secure binding techniques that ensured the poison would be delivered effectively upon impact.

This discovery, highlighted by Báo Tri thức và Cuộc sống, challenges the narrative of 'primitive' man. It shows a society capable of observation, experimentation, and strategic planning. The preservation of these arrows is also a miracle of science, as organic poisons usually degrade quickly over time. Their discovery in a stable environment has allowed scientists to use modern mass spectrometry to identify the specific toxins used. This find adds a new layer to our understanding of human evolution and the development of tools. It reminds us that the quest for efficiency and safety in hunting has been a part of the human story since the very beginning. For history buffs and science enthusiasts, these five arrows represent a bridge to a world where every hunt was a calculated game of life and death, requiring not just a steady hand, but a brilliant mind.
